Output e8b1e2c391036e20ecd2315d95af955d2d664e3b058bd4e5c22f8535d48c5e9d:0

value
20651389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 19b2bd7b474c3ccee2897008f578f0f925c1f154 OP_EQUALVERIFY OP_CHECKSIG
address
LMZqH6M1v2NRwbZkG5U6RZSrXMDpSPfFtW
transaction
e8b1e2c391036e20ecd2315d95af955d2d664e3b058bd4e5c22f8535d48c5e9d
spent
true